Uncover Sai Gon Adventures: Things to Do & See
Sai Gon is a vibrant city in Vietnam, packed with tradition. There's always something new to see here, whether you love exploring ancient temples, tasting in delicious food, or window-shopping for unique souvenirs.
Begin your Sai Gon adventure by touring the Cu Chi Tunnels, an extensive network of underground tunnels used during the Vietnam War. You can walk through the tunnels, learn about their history, and even attempt at shooting a AK-47!
Afterwards, head to Ben Thanh Market, a lively market selling everything from clothes and ornaments to souvenirs and street food. Negotiate for the best prices, and don't be afraid to try some of the regional dishes.
For a more historical experience, visit the Reunification Palace, once the home of the South Vietnamese president during the Vietnam War. You can explore the palace and its grounds, learn about its history, and even watch some of the original decor.
